ETF Outflows Continue

Bitcoin ETFs experienced another week of significant outflows, totaling approximately $1.72 billion. This marks the fourth consecutive week of net redemptions, a trend that has weighed on market sentiment. While some analysts point to potential bullish divergence suggesting a future rise to $90K, the consistent selling pressure from these products indicates a cautious or perhaps profit-taking sentiment among certain investor segments.

Altcoin Stress and Macro Factors

The broader cryptocurrency market is grappling with altcoin weakness, which appears to be influencing Bitcoin's sentiment as well. Headlines also noted gold holding near recent lows due to a hawkish Federal Reserve outlook, suggesting that macroeconomic concerns continue to play a role in asset class performance. The interplay between these factors—ETF flows, altcoin performance, and macroeconomics—creates a complex environment for Bitcoin.

Corporate Treasury and Regulatory Landscape

Amidst the outflows, there are signs of underlying support. One company's latest Bitcoin purchase has helped ease fears sparked by a previous smaller sale, demonstrating that some entities remain committed to accumulating BTC. Separately, regulatory pressures, such as the EU's compliance costs impacting Web3 innovation, highlight the ongoing challenges and evolving landscape within the digital asset space that long-term holders should monitor.
